Who can join

70 and older, female only, with Breast Cancer or Cancer of Breast. Patients with the condition only — healthy volunteers not accepted.

Sponsor's own description

Multiple neoadjuvant endocrine trials demonstrate that women with good prognosis tumors can be identified. These trials have also demonstrated that there are not adverse effects on overall outcome if women are treated with neoadjuvant endocrine therapy for several months prior to definitive treatment. A new standard of care needs to be defined for elderly women with good prognosis estrogen receptor (ER)+ tumors, since these women may benefit from endocrine therapy alone to treat their cancer without compromising local and distant control. The investigators hypothesize that endocrine therapy alone provides adequate local and systemic control of breast cancer in a subpopulation of women 70 or older with ER+ breast cancer and low Ki67 scores.
